Understanding Tilt and Turn Windows
Tilt and turn windows are developed with an unique mechanism that permits users to open the window in two methods: tilting it inward for ventilation or fully turning it open for maximum gain access to. This double performance makes them an attractive option for many property owners. However, the complex equipment included can in some cases lead to repair requirements.

Routine maintenance, such as cleaning and lubrication of the hardware, need to be done a minimum of when a year. Weather condition removing might require replacing every few years.

Q3: What kind of lube should I utilize?
A silicone-based lube is advised for the mechanisms of Tilt And Turn Window Repair Specialist and turn windows, as it will not attract dirt or dust.
